El Llano Tank Dam

El Llano Tank Dam is an earth dam located in McMullen County, Texas, built in 1952. It carries a Low hazard potential classification.

About El Llano Tank Dam

El Llano Tank Dam is a dam in McMullen, Texas. The dam is owned by Briscoe Ranch Inc (private). It impounds the Tr-guadalupe Creek.

The dam stands 17 feet tall and stretches 1,520 feet across, creates a reservoir covering 35 acres, and has a maximum storage capacity of 224 acre-feet. Completed in 1952, the structure is well into its service life at over 50 years old.

This dam has a low hazard potential classification, meaning that failure would cause minimal damage, limited primarily to the dam owner's property, with no expected loss of life.
